Wizards drop Game 7 despite a huge effort from Bradley Beal
Washington Wizards shooting guard Bradley Beal went off for 38 points, 4 rebounds and 2 assists in 46 minutes of action on Monday as the Wizards fell 115-105 to the Boston Celtics, eliminating them from the playoffs.
The Wizards couldn't have asked for much more from Beal to close out this series with the season on the line. Facing elimination, he dropped 30-plus points in each of the last two games, only turning the ball over three times total and playing 40-plus minutes in each game.
The 2016-17 season was the most productive of Beal's young career. He averaged career-highs in both points (23.1) and assists (3.5) while adding 2.4 rebounds and 1.1 steals per game. His 7.2 nERD was good for second among Wizards players and 27th in the NBA.
